Bologna 0-0 Shakhtar: Rossoblue secure a point in their first game of UCL

Last Updated on 19/09/2024 by

In front of home crowd, Bologna managed to secure a point in their long awaited UEFA Champions league match against Shakhtar.

Bologna clears their lines after an ill-advised clearance by Skorupski gives the visitors an early corner that is flicked on the front post before dodging everyone.

For Shakhtar, it’s an early penalty, and Bologna has a dreadful start. Posch knocks down Eguinaldo in the penalty area and is given a yellow card.

Although the visitors lost an early opportunity, they are now in control of the game and have emerged as the victorious team.

Fabbian makes good progress down the right side and crosses into the penalty area center, where he looks for Castro, but a late Shakhtar defender interception sends the ball behind for a corner.

Shakhtar is awarded a free kick, which they take into the penalty area. Skorupski lunges forward, punches the ball clear, and even knocks out a Shakhtar player.

An unmarked Lucumi receives a cross from Orsolini, but his attempt is blocked inside the penalty area, and he misses the target with his follow-up.

Ndoye loses a chance after Orsolini mishandles a pass in his way, and the winger ultimately makes a good save to stop a goal kick. The captain of Bologna then misses a post with a shot.

Newerton demonstrates excellent footwork to elude the defender after Bondarenko embarks on a strong run, but his low cross is intercepted, allowing Bologna to reclaim the lead.

Pedrinho catches Orsolini late, giving the hosts a free kick in a dangerous position. Lykogiannis attempts a goal, but his effort finds its way into Riznyk’s arms. Riznyk dives to claim a low cross that Ndoye receives into the penalty box as he turns away from his defender.
